Transaction 34d2fc2323cb0182abddcc2d324067a1009dc0a6a2bf76be323e07e5acf47ea2
1 Input
2 Outputs
- 34d2fc2323cb0182abddcc2d324067a1009dc0a6a2bf76be323e07e5acf47ea2:0
- 34d2fc2323cb0182abddcc2d324067a1009dc0a6a2bf76be323e07e5acf47ea2:1
value 42980000
address 1FLQf7LGuMAKwdbH6qWJqg8o2cEXWwEPcD
value 137226683
address 14Z9fdnCuXKQRkUyMFmagSMt1emrsxs5gK